Output dd577e028fa5c504c68f0afe88648c98033a0bbac94db13c36a8fc3aa3446f69:0

value
17312818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 74ede7cc260a6eddd45b49be3f09441dce500e2a OP_EQUAL
address
3CMHJksJmcY4s3vt65HEJSpsV2avXbFAwh
transaction
dd577e028fa5c504c68f0afe88648c98033a0bbac94db13c36a8fc3aa3446f69
spent
true